How they compare
Mozambique currently reports 20.84 million against 20.49 million in Afghanistan, a difference of 346,600.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1949 it was Mozambique ahead.
Afghanistan ranks 103rd and Mozambique ranks 100th of 146 countries.
Afghanistan has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Afghanistan | Mozambique |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1940s | 0 | 0 | 0 | — |
| 1990s | 12.68 million | 0 | 12.68 million | Afghanistan |
| 2000s | 15.46 million | 206,661 | 15.25 million | Afghanistan |
| 2010s | 18.49 million | 4.62 million | 13.86 million | Afghanistan |
| 2020s | 20.22 million | 16.74 million | 3.48 million | Afghanistan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
